install cd won't start

Hi

I have a friend with a HP laptop. He tried to intall arch linux (it took a year to convince him), but the install cd doesn't start, it is just spinning and spinning and nothing happens. He did a bios upgrade recently, before he installed windows7. Last year he had Kubuntu on his laptop.
Next he tried opensuse, but the situation is the same.

He's never been able to boot from usb, so he is using optical disk.

I suggested to make a Load default in bios or downgrade bios, but method failed. Any idea?

Re: install cd won't start

Go to the directory where the image is saved/downloaded and  check the image with

sha1sum --check name_of_checksum_file.txt name_of_selected_iso_file.iso

and burn with low speed once again. Also consider downloading a net install version rather than the full one.
